Gomez: Multimodal AI capabilities are table stakes for enterprise data
“But there's also like multimodal is Essential for understanding enterprise data, like PDF documents, where there's graphs and this type of thing, or understanding slide decks. A lot of the modalities that enterprises work in are visual. So it's sort of table s…”

Unified Transformer architectures simplified the training of natively multimodal AI models
“Even if this is not, like, the only architecture that would be, like, in a multi-model, but it made it really simple to train these models, like, natively, because you have, like, a single architecture and you can have all the modalities in, during training.”
